/**
* Generic log to database
*
* ShlDb_Log::log(
* 'downloads', // scope
* array(
* 'name_1' => 'value_1',
* 'name_2' => 'value_2',
* 'name_3' => 'value_3',
* 'name_4' => 'value_4',
* 'name_5' => 'value_5',
* 'name_6' => 'value_6',
* ),
* $user = null
* );
*
* The values to use as index are defined at instance creation:
*
* \ShlDb_Log::create(
* 'downloads' // scope
* array( // indices
* 'name_3',
* 'name_5'
* )
* );
*
* The indices (max 3) are listed when creating the logger. In this example,
* assuming $data[..] is passed to be logged, then its values with keys name_3 and name_5
* will be used as index, being stored in the, respectively, key_1 and key_2 columns
* (the last key_3 column being left empty)
*
* Scope is used to identify the logger instance and thus db table to use.
* When logging an item, a secondary scope is passed and stored in the scope column. That way, the same db table/logger
* instance can host multiple data type - even though the key_1,key_2,key_3 will have to be the same. This is really
* equivalent to having a 4rth index, mut more readable maybe?
*
*/
class ShlDb_Log
{
/**
* Default db table name
*
*
* CREATE TABLE `<table_name>`
* (
* `id` INT PRIMARY KEY NOT NULL AUTO_INCREMENT,
* `scope` VARCHAR(180) NOT NULL,
* `description` VARCHAR(255) NOT NULL,
* `key_1` VARCHAR(180) NOT NULL,
* `key_2` VARCHAR(180) NOT NULL,
* `key_3` VARCHAR(180) NOT NULL,
* `data` LONGTEXT NOT NULL,
* `user_id` INT NOT NULL,
* `user_name` VARCHAR (100) NOT NULL,
* `user_email` VARCHAR (100) NOT NULL,
* `created_at` DATETIME DEFAULT '0000-00-00 00:00:00' NOT NULL,
* );
* CREATE INDEX `scope` ON `<table_name>` (`scope`);
* CREATE INDEX `user_name` ON `<table_name>` (`user_name`);
* CREATE INDEX `key_1` ON `<table_name>` (`key_1`);
* CREATE INDEX `key_2` ON `<table_name>` (`key_2`);
* CREATE INDEX `key_3` ON `<table_name>` (`key_3`);
*
*/
